Crochet Ice cream – Free Amigurumi Pattern

Have you ever crocheted an ice cream before? What about this crochet ice cream that can be a pretty toy or a keychain.

This is a really fun project that you can finish in two hours! If you have some leftovers of yarn and do not know what to do with them, this crochet pattern will help you!

Here is what you will need:

  • Yarn in 2 colors calling for a 3,5-5,00 mm hook
  • Size 2.5 mm crochet hook
  • Poly-Fil Fiberfill stuffing
  • Stitch marker
  • Yarn needle

What did I use?

Very soft 2 sport yarn – Yarn Art Jeans from Turkey (55 % Cotton, 45% Acrylic)

Amigurumi Ice cream free crochet pattern

Cone (you can use brown, beige, peach colors)

Work in rounds, do not turn unless specified. If needed, use a stitch marker for the first stitch of each round.

The resource you may find helpful in following this pattern: Crochet Abbreviations

R1: start 6 sc in a magic ring (6)

R2: (sc, inc) * 3 times (9)

R3: 1 sc in all st (9)

R4: (2 sc, inc) * 3 times (12)

R5: 1 sc in all st (12)

R6: (3 sc, inc) * 3 times (15)

R7: 1 sc in all st (15)

R8: 2 sc, inc, (4 sc, inc) * 2 times, 2 sc (18)

R9: 1 sc in all st (18)

R10: (5 sc, inc) * 3 times (21)

R11: 1 sc in all st (21)

R12: 3 sc, inc, (6 sc, inc) * 2 times, 3 sc (24)

R13: 1 sc in all st (24)

R14: (7 sc, inc) * 3 times (27)

R15: 1 sc in all st (27)

R16: 4 sc, inc, (8 sc, inc) * 2 times, 4 sc (30)

R17: 1 sc in all st (30)

R18: 1 sc in all st (30), connect color 2 at the last step of the last sc (Photo 1 and 2)

Stuff the cone (Photo 3).

Ice cream scoop

R19. Work BLO: continue with color 2: (2 sc, inc) x 10 (40)

R20-22 (3 rows): (7 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(40). Be careful not to skip stitch right after FPsc.

How to do a front post single crochet (FPsc)

How to do a front post single crochet
Front Post single crochet – Scheme

1. Insert your hook from front to back between the posts of the 1st and 2nd stitches of the row below, and then from back to front between the posts of the 2nd and 3rd stitches. Yarn over (1 and 2).

2. Pull the yarn back and yarn over again (3).

3. Work one front post single crochet (4).

R23: (skip 1 st, 6 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(35)

R24: (6 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(35)

R25: (skip 1 st, 5 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(30)

R26: (5 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(30)

R27: (skip 1 st, 4 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(25)

R28: (4 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(25)

R29: (skip 1 st, 3 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(20)

R30: (3 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(20). Stuff the scoop

R31: (skip 1 st, 2 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(15)

R32: (2 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(15)

R33: (skip 1 st, 1 sc, 1 FPsc) x 5 (10)

R34: (skip 1 st, 1 FPsc) x 5 (5)

Cut the yarn and weave in the end (Photos 4 and 5).

Return to the remaining front loops of the last round of the cone and crochet a hem – a round of hdc’s: the scoop is facing down, insert your hook into a remaining front loop (it does not matter which loop), take color 1 (Photo 6) and pull up a loop, ch 2, 1 hdc in the same loop (Photo 7), then (hdc, 2 hdc in one loop) * 14 times, hdc, slst into the first hdc. Cut the yarn, pull the end of yarn through the last stitch and thread through the needle, guide the yarn to the inside of the ice cream, and fasten off.

If you want to add some sparkles, take the yarn needle, the yarn(s) of your choice, and make some little spots at different places.
